Apparently the roster cuts have not ended yet. As part of WWE's cost-saving measures, PWInsider.com is reporting that WWE legends Ron "Faarooq" Simmons and Sgt. Slaughter have been released by the company.
Simmons' was doing public relations work for the company, while WWE Hall of Famer Slaughter was an agent and producer.
